What to Look for in a Sprinter Sports Store
So, you've got a list of potential stores – awesome! Now, what should you be looking for? Here’s a breakdown:
- Variety of Products: A good sports store should offer a wide range of products, including running shoes, apparel, and accessories specific to sprinting. Look for stores that carry different brands and styles, so you have plenty of options to choose from. A diverse selection ensures you can find the perfect fit and features for your specific needs.
- Knowledgeable Staff: The staff should be knowledgeable about the products they sell and able to offer advice and recommendations based on your individual needs. They should be able to answer your questions about shoe types, clothing materials, and training accessories. A knowledgeable staff can make a huge difference in finding the right gear and avoiding costly mistakes.
- Fitting Services: Proper fitting is crucial, especially for running shoes. The store should offer fitting services to ensure you get the right size and type of shoe for your foot and running style. Some stores even have advanced technology like gait analysis to help you find the perfect match. A good fit can prevent injuries and improve your performance.
- Return Policy: Make sure the store has a reasonable return policy in case the gear doesn’t work out for you. It’s important to have the option to return or exchange items if they don’t fit properly or meet your expectations. A flexible return policy shows that the store values customer satisfaction and stands behind its products.
- Price and Value: While you don’t always have to go for the most expensive option, consider the quality and durability of the products. Look for stores that offer a good balance of price and value. Sometimes it’s worth investing a bit more in high-quality gear that will last longer and perform better in the long run.
Why the Right Gear Matters
Alright, let's talk about why all this matters. Having the right sprinter sports gear isn't just about looking good (though that's a bonus!). It’s about performance, safety, and overall enjoyment.
- Performance Enhancement: The right shoes can improve your speed and efficiency by providing the right amount of cushioning and support. Proper apparel can help regulate your body temperature and reduce chafing. Accessories like compression socks can improve circulation and reduce muscle fatigue. Investing in gear designed for sprinting can give you a competitive edge and help you reach your full potential.
- Injury Prevention: Ill-fitting shoes or inappropriate clothing can lead to injuries like blisters, shin splints, and muscle strains. The right gear can provide the necessary support and protection to minimize these risks. For example, shoes with good arch support can prevent overpronation, while compression apparel can reduce muscle vibration and fatigue. Prioritizing safety can keep you on the track and out of the doctor's office.
- Comfort and Enjoyment: When you’re comfortable and confident in your gear, you’re more likely to enjoy your training sessions. Comfortable clothing allows you to move freely without distractions, while well-fitting shoes prevent discomfort and blisters. Feeling good in your gear can boost your motivation and make your workouts more enjoyable.
